Can I use glycolic acid, salicylic acid, and sunscreen together?

Short answerYes

Yes — they're chemically compatible; introduce slowly if your skin is sensitive. Real photosensitization — FDA found AHAs increase UV sensitivity (~18% more UV reddening after 4 weeks) that persists up to a week after stopping, so the real rule is daily SPF while using acids and for a week afterward, not that acids "must" be nighttime-only.
